What is one example of a professional organization in the IT industry?
Computer Professionals for Social Responsibility (CPSR)
Computer Professionals for Social Responsibility (CPSR) stands out as a professional organization within the IT industry that focuses on the ethical and social impact of technology. This organization brings together professionals to address critical issues related to technology and society, advocating for responsible and socially conscious approaches in the field.
The Federal Communications Commission (FCC) is a governmental regulatory agency responsible for overseeing communications in the United States. While it plays a crucial role in regulating various aspects of the IT and telecommunications industry, it is not a professional organization specifically oriented towards IT professionals.
The National Security Agency (NSA) is a government intelligence agency primarily focused on national security and information security. While it is deeply involved in technology and cybersecurity, it is not a professional organization for IT professionals but rather an agency with national security mandates.
The Institute for Telecommunication Sciences (ITS) is a research and engineering organization within the National Telecommunications and Information Administration (NTIA). It conducts research and provides technical expertise in telecommunications and IT, but it is not a professional organization for IT professionals.
In the realm of the IT industry, various organizations serve different purposes, from regulatory bodies like the FCC to research institutions like ITS. However, when looking for a professional organization specifically tailored to IT professionals with a focus on social responsibility and ethical considerations, Computer Professionals for Social Responsibility (CPSR) emerges as a prominent example. By engaging in discussions, advocacy, and initiatives related to the social implications of technology, CPSR plays a vital role in promoting ethical practices within the IT sector.
